Output 18dba31d90d628469c9ad1a54fa19f61dcee1afdc8872d1f148d23d65128456b:1

value
144576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c81a8ce04a38041346818945e8aedbb54ac3ed45 OP_EQUAL
address
3Kw4sf3sFRXCaxp8yxZ1J3UEcmRRtwEPUE
transaction
18dba31d90d628469c9ad1a54fa19f61dcee1afdc8872d1f148d23d65128456b
spent
true